They are compatible, I`m just not sure regarding the GPU size and the case.

However, some thigs might be improved.
- Try to go for a better 970 than the Gainward.
- Go for an i5 4690K if you want to overclock.
- Lose the CM 212 Evo and go for an H97 mobo if you don`t want to overclock.
- Get 2x4Gb RAM sticks, use them in dual channel for better speeds.

550W is enough for your build, since the VS from Corsair is a decent PSU.
